Sheltered in Arms of Love...

9/1/2017

 

​Bible readings... 
“The eternal God is thy refuge, and underneath are the everlasting arms: and he shall thrust out the enemy from before thee; and shall say, Destroy them.” Deuteronomy 33:27
“Let the beloved of the Lord rest secure in him, for he shields him all day long, and the one the Lord loves rests between his shoulders.” Deuteronomy 33:12

How many of us can say today; that we try and weather the storms of life alone? You know…we pray and ask God for His help; but are we truly turning to Him or are we standing out in the storm…trying to be brave and strong on our own?
 
One thing I have come to see over the years; is that no matter how strong of a person we are…we just aren’t strong enough to go through the fierce storms that come our way and the longer we attempt to hang on by ourselves…the more we experience the negative thoughts and feelings that only keep taking us further down.
 
I don’t know about you; but I’m not going to take shelter from these storms, in a broken down circumstance? Whether we try to brave it alone or take shelter in our problem, by the way we react to it; I think we will find that neither way is going to make our situation any better.
 
Today, we need to turn away from the storm and run into the arms of God. His arms will lift us up and not only hold us; but I truly believe that they will become wings of love…wings that can transport us away from the storm…to a place, where He can shelter us and keep us safe, until these storms have passed.
 
Can you say today…that you have experienced the arms of God…wrapped tightly around you? I remember a time in my life, when I was at my worst and as I sat on my bed…clinging to the bed post and crying with all that was within me, it was as if I felt the presence of God close by…wrapping His loving arms around me and holding me close. From there, a calm feeling took over and began to shield me from the fierce storm I was facing at the time.
 
Did you know that a humble heart; that truly admits their weaknesses to God…becomes the one who is truly running into His arms? I believe with all my heart; that tears not only become a language between us and God; but I also believe that tears show humbleness to God and I believe that when He sees the tears that are falling from within the heart; then He comes running…with arms opened wide…as He waits for us to fall into His arms of great love and mercy. Once we are in His loving arms, we find a shelter that can sustain us through the fiercest storm and as He hides us away from the worst of the storm; His love becomes strong arms that protect us, while keeping us safely sheltered from the storm.
 
No matter what you’re facing today…don’t try and weather these storms alone because they will only take you down and make it that much harder, to get back up. Instead…why not run into the arms of a God, who loves you…more than you will ever know. His love for you isn’t like a worldly love, where we find it difficult to trust love; but rather, His love is a love that never lets go and I’m sure that once you have entered His arms; you will experience a love that will in itself become the shelter you need, until your storm has passed.
 
Today…my prayer for you; is that you will truly find God to be everything you need…during your time of need! Run into His arms of love today!
